Hi all:
As the system version is updated, Most of the 52 platforms built daily are too old to meet our needs.
After deliberation, we selected 20 platforms for daily build. Now, The 20 platforms build has released the report on January 22, 2019
The new daily build system includes the following platforms info:
OS
Kernel
Target
1
OpenSUSE15
4.12.14-lp150.12.16-default
GCC 7.3.1
2
RHEL74
3.10.0-693.el7.x86_64
GCC 4.8.5
3
RHEL75
3.10.0-862.el7.x86_64
GCC 4.8.5
4
CENTOS74
3.10.0-862.11.6.el7.x86_64
GCC 4.8.5
5
CENTOS75
3.10.0-862.11.6.el7.x86_64
GCC 4.8.5
6
FC28
4.16.3-301.fc28.x86_64
GCC 8.0.1
7
FC28
4.16.3-301.fc28.x86_64
Clang 6.0.1
8
FC28
4.16.3-301.fc28.x86_64
ICC 19.0.0
9
UBT144_32
3.13.0-32-generic
GCC 4.8.4
10
UBT144_64
4.2.0-27-generic
GCC 4.8.4
11
UBT164_64
4.4.0-47-generic
GCC 5.4.0
12
UBT164_32
4.4.0-131-generic
GCC 5.4.0
13
UBT1804
4.15.0-20-generic
GCC 7.3.0
14
UBT1804
Linux 4.15.0-20-generic
Clang 6.0.0
15
UBT1804
Linux 4.15.0-20-generic
ICC 19.0.0
16
UBT1810
Linux 4.18.0-10-generic
GCC 8.2.0-7
17
FreeBSD11.2
11.2-RELEASE
GCC 6.4.0
18
FreeBSD11.2
11.2-RELEASE
Clang 6.0.0
19
FreeBSD12.0
12.0-RC3
GCC 7.3.0
20
FreeBSD12.0
12.0-RC3
Clang 6.0.1
